What are part time weekend jobs?

Part time weekend jobs are positions that require employees to work primarily on Saturdays and Sundays, often with flexible or reduced hours compared to full-time roles. These jobs can be found in a variety of industries, such as retail, hospitality, healthcare, and customer service. They are ideal for students, individuals seeking supplemental income, or those who need a work schedule that allows for weekday commitments. Part time weekend jobs typically offer hourly pay and may not always include benefits, but they provide valuable work experience and flexibility.

What are some common challenges faced in a part-time weekend position, and how can I prepare for them?

Part-time weekend roles often require flexibility and the ability to handle busy periods, as weekends typically see higher customer traffic or demand. You may also encounter challenges balancing this job with other commitments, such as studies or a full-time role. Effective time management and clear communication with your employer about your availability can help. Additionally, weekend teams are sometimes smaller, so being adaptable and ready to take on varied tasks is valuable. Building strong teamwork skills will enable you to collaborate efficiently with colleagues and provide consistent service.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in a part-time weekend job, and why are they important?

To thrive in a part-time weekend job, you generally need reliability, time management, and relevant experience or qualifications depending on the specific industry (such as retail, hospitality, or healthcare). Familiarity with point-of-sale systems, scheduling applications, or other job-specific tools may be required. Strong communication, flexibility, and a positive attitude help you adapt to changing demands and interact effectively with customers or colleagues. These skills are important because weekend roles often require independent work, quick learning, and providing consistent service during peak business hours.

Job Title: Dentist (TN)

Position Summary:

LAUKOA is currently seeking applicants to fill our Exam and Treatment Dentist positions located throughout the state of Tennessee in support of medical readiness services for the Tennessee Army National Guard (TNARNG). Exams and treatment will be performed in mobile and portable settings at the client’s location of choice throughout Tennessee. Work is primarily on weekends, with some occasional weekdays, and all work is performed on a part-time, “as needed” basis. Providers will support Soldier dental readiness and deployability requirements through treatment planning, digital radiograph review, readiness documentation, and utilization of military dental readiness systems including MEDCHART DenClass, MODS, and eProfile. LAUKOA provides dental and health readiness services to help maintain a deployable military force for the TNARNG.

LOCATION: Various throughout Tennessee

HOURLY WAGE: Available upon request

D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ES:

  • Complete examinations/screenings and ensure accurate charting on military forms
  • Complete comprehensive dental treatment to include restorative, endodontic, and/or oral surgery procedures in a non-traditional setting.
    • Strong endodontic skills to include molar RCTs
    • Strong OS skills to include 3rd molar extractions
  • Document findings/completed treatments on military forms and properly classify soldiers
  • Work collaboratively with event team
  • Safeguard all soldiers’ information
  • Ensures all actions comply with HIPAA and other appropriate federal/state laws and regulations

QUALIFICATIONS:

  • Active Tennessee dental license, with no restrictions
  • Current and active Drug Enforcement Agency (DEA) number is preferred
  • CPR/BLS certification
  • Professional liability/malpractice insurance policy
  • Have a valid US driver’s license
  • Ability to work in mobile, portable, and field-based dental treatment environments.
  • Basic computer knowledge and skills
  • Utilization of universal precautions for patient care
  • Ability to work in a fast-paced environment and adapt to changes quickly
  • Experience working in a military setting and working knowledge of the regulations and policies that apply to Dental Readiness Classification (DRC) and deployment is preferred

PHYSICAL DEMANDS AND WORK ENVIRONMENT:

  • Occasionally required to stand, walk and bend
  • Continually required to sit
  • Continually required to utilize hand and finger dexterity
  • Continually required to talk and hear
